    Abstract: A bolt assembly for a firearm such as an auto-loading or pump action shotgun includes a bolt body, bolt carrier and a bolt head. The bolt head is received within the bolt body and is rotatable within the bolt body to lock the bolt assembly into battery prior to firing the weapon, but does not extend from the bolt body during such rotation. The bolt carrier translates axially relative to the bolt body so as to cause rotation of the bolt head. The extractor for the firearm can be pivotally attached to the bolt body, while the ejector further can be integrated into the bolt assembly for engaging and ejecting a shell or cartridge after firing.

    Abstract: Semiautomatic pistol which is small enough to be carried in a pocket or otherwise concealed on the body of a person, and caseless ammunition for use in the pistol. The pistol has a grip adapted to be held in the hand of a shooter, a barrel extending in a forward direction from the grip, a closed chamber at the rear of the barrel, means for firing a caseless cartridge in the chamber with the entire cartridge being discharged through the barrel, and means responsive to the firing of the cartridge for opening the chamber and loading another cartridge into the chamber. The caseless cartridge consists of a hollow projectile filled with gunpowder, and a primer for igniting the powder. The primer is mounted directly to the projectile, and there is no casing or other material to ejected from the chamber before another round is loaded.

    Abstract: Semiautomatic pistol and ammunition in which the pistol has a grip adapted to be held in the hand of a shooter, a barrel extending in a forward direction from the grip, a magazine of cartridges positioned above the barrel, and an action located within the grip for firing cartridges through the barrel. Cartridges are transferred from the magazine down to the action, and spent cartridge cases are ejected down through the lower portion of the grip. The barrel intersects the grip below the top of the grip at an angle such that the barrel will be aligned axially with the forearm of the shooter when the grip is held in the hand with the top of the shooter's wrist level with the top of the forearm. The action includes a breech which is rotatable between rest and cocking positions, a chamber which rotates with the breech between battery and loading positions, a firing pin carried by the breech, and a rotatively mounted hammer which is moved to a cocked position by rotation of the breech.

    Abstract: An improved magazine and feed mechanism is disclosed for firearms which provides a transfer disc for receiving cartridges laterally with respect to the barrel of the firearm such as to be rotatable to orient the cartridge longitudinally with respect to the barrel. The transfer disc is positioned above the bolt and the bolt includes abutting means for contacting a cartridge defined within the slot in the transfer disc and urging same downwardly into the barrel. Continuous positive engagement of rotation of the transfer disc resulting from movement of the bolt is achieved. A cartridge injector head is included having a flat spring biasing device which cooperates with a cartridge injector to remove cartridges from the magazine for placement into the slot of the transfer disc.

    Abstract: A shoulder arm, especially a rifle, having a barrel, a recess, which is perpendicular to the axis of the barrel, formed in a member which is fixedly connected with the barrel, and a roller-shaped breech member coaxially arranged in the recess and capable of being swivelled about its longitudinal axis for loading. The breech member contains a firing chamber which, in the firing position of the breech member, is in alignment with the barrel and is closed to the rear. The shoulder arm also has an arrangement for swivelling the breech member out of the firing position and into a loading position, in which the firing chamber is accessible for the introduction of a cartridge. The recess is designed in the form of a cylindrical hole, whose wall serves to mount the roller-shaped breech member and to directly close the firing chamber when it is located in the firing position.

    Abstract: The invention relates to a loading arrangement for handfire-arms, in particular automatic rifles for firing caseless ammunition, comprising a magazine and a cartridge clip adapted to it. The cartridge clip retains the cartridges by two resilient tongues and is constructed as an insert for a container. Several containers are detachable interconnected.The magazine comprises channels for the tongues and is provided with a one-way barrier at the front face, which is open over at least approximately the full cross-section. The one-way barrier allows the insertion of a cartridge clip having a plurality of cartridges into the magazine, tensioned against the follower spring. The one-way barrier further permits the removal of the clip while retaining the cartridges in the magazine. The cartridges are removed from the magazine perpendicular to the direction of insertion. The one-way barrier is constructed as a U-shaped stop spring.
